KNA16220C09UA7TS

(0) 0 sold. Only 9606 remain
$18.49
Ex Tax: $18.49
Product Code: KNA16220C09UA7TS
Stock Instock
Viewed 2 times

OverView

Kyocera International Inc. Electronic Components